Chelsea’s hopes of making it to the Champions League next season were dealt a blow after a 1-1 draw at home against Huddersfield Town. By earning a point, the away side ensured they stayed in the Premier League and David Wagner’s men celebrated wildly after the match ended.
However, we should have been the ones celebrating, as the team wasted several opportunities to score and get all three points.
For all our domination of possession, it was Laurent Depoitre who opened the scoring in the 50th minute before Marcos Alonso got the equaliser as a clearance came off his face.
Try as we might, we could not beat Jonas Lossl in goal and had to settle for a point. We now have to beat Newcastle away from home and hope that Liverpool lose to Brighton at Anfield if are to have any hopes of playing Champions League football next season.
It was a disappointing end to the season at Stamford Bridge and the fans certainly shared their opinion on Twitter, some of which was centred around Antonio Conte’s decision not to start Eden Hazard and Olivier Giroud.
